Hello,

I had this issue since last week.
I did replacement for the following:
1. Spark plug.
2. Fuel injector.
3. Check wiring harness.
4. Use engine flush.
5. Change oil.

The misfire live data value drops down but there are still little.

Thanks for the videos, yep it sounds like a roller follower that has come apart which is common, here is how to remove the valve cover so you can inspect the roller follower for #6 cylinder which is on the driver side rear cylinder. If the roller follower is bad it will cause a misfire codes even though the engine seems to be running pretty good. Check out the images (below).
